On behalf of the Grove Theatre Company (and the playwright), I want to express our appreciation for your June 26 editorial (“Shakespeare Needs Help”). The public support, both financially and emotionally, for the Shakespeare Festival due to the news coverage has been tremendous.

Expressions of support for the theater have been coming in the form of contributions, phone calls, and letters saying keep the festival open. Due to the public support, the theater board of trustees recently decided to commit to the entire Shakespeare season at the Grove. While such a commitment may be risky given our funding problems, we feel that our regular subscribers and new patrons deserve to know now that the entire season will occur as planned at our traditionally high level of quality.

The Grove Theatre Company is extremely proud of the theater experiences it provides to Garden Grove residents and all of Orange County. We feel that Orange County has created its own identity as an area rich in cultural opportunities; we are extremely pleased to have been part of that growth by offering an experience as unique as the Grove Shakespeare Festival. If the strong public support continues, we can ensure that Shakespeare continues to live in Garden Grove.

Advertisement

ROBERT C. DUNEK

President

Grove Theatre Company
